WordNetCE-SP is a comprehensive dictionary/thesaurus based on the WordNet database. Here's a list of features:

  • * Dynamic word relations - there are a number of relations available for each word type. Just choose from the menu and you get access to hypernyms, meronyms, synonyms, antonyms etc. etc.

    * Colour-coded, formatted results

    * More than 144,000 unique words

    * Modern definitions

    * Advanced search features include: wildcard, regular expression, anagram, scrabble, sounds like (* sounds like is for fast devices only)

This is a first-rate dictionary/thesaurus that is totally free - there are no extras you can buy to extend this software - don't be fooled by crippleware.

It will not work with my Audiovox SMT 5600.

It doesn't matter where I install to, the phone or my storage card, at every search it asks to locate the dictionary file, then restarts... I type in a word to search for... same thing.

I haven't had any reports of this for the Smartphone version, but there's usually a good reason why this happens. Generally, it is because a higher path than the dict folder was copied (i.e. the 2.0 folder inside the WordNet folder), and that is the folder people try to point to. When you locate the dictionary, ensure you point to the 'dict' folder you copied according to the instructions. To verify it's the right folder, ensure it contains dictionary-looking files such as noun.dat etc. etc.

I will double-check on my O2 Smartphone again tonight to make sure I didn't leave something amiss in packaging, but in the meantime please check according to my suggestion above.

I don't package the dictionary with the installation because bandwidth would become astronomical, and with a negative-income site I'd find it pretty hard to justify the extra cost. In the meantime I'll try to make installation as painless as possible given what I've got.
